As others have posted, Intuit will try the repair for a fee. There are other programs out there.

But, let's hope it is something simple. I mean, you lost your hard drive, so you paid to restore data files, and then you re-installed the program, right? Is it possible the 'restored' data files are a different version than the re-installed program? What error message do you get when you try to open the files?
